How to Carry Two Canoes on Roof of 2019 Honda Passport with Factory Crossbars
Question:
Sorry but I'm looking to install a 72" crossbar on my passport but I don't have a way to attach the new bar to the existing bar. Sorry for the confusion. I have factory crossbars (left to right) and the rails they attach to. I am looking for a device (4) that would attach to the crossbar and would attach to the 72" crossbar.
asked by: Mike K
Expert Reply:
Your best option is to use the Thule Compass Watersport Carrier # TH890000. The Compass is compatible with round, square, aero, elliptical, and most factory crossbars, including the ones on your 2019 Honda Passport.
It can easily accommodate your two canoes, as long as their combined weight is not over 130 lbs, and they are not more than 36 inches wide (at their widest point). The Compass will allow you to carry your two canoes in a vertical (post-style) position so you have one on each side of carrier, as shown in the attached photo. This means that you would have no problem fitting your two canoes on your 72 inch long crossbars.
